I'm going to reupload the photo of Theo Fitzau Jnr. taken at Paul Griefzu's funeral as I found a little more information on him:
According to a 2007 article, the Fitzaus of Köthen, East Germany were soap manufacturers. Theodor Fitzau Snr and his brother Dr. Paul Fitzau were two of six children who inherited the soap business from their father, and they set up "Brothers Fitzau GmbH", operating from Heinrichstrasse 13, Köthen. The German racing driver we know was the son of Theo Snr and was named Theodor Heinrich Fitzau. His nickname was "Der Rasender Seifensieder" ("The breakneck soap boiler" according to Google...)
